TUV Rheinland launches ICT, business solutions division in India


Bengaluru, July 8 (IANS): German IT security, testing, training, inspection, consulting and certification company TUV Rheinland on Wednesday announced the launch of its Information and Communication Technology (ICT) and Business Solutions division in India.

"For our customers in the Indian market, this is an important signal as they will benefit from the concentration of our national and international ICT competences and experience," said TUV Rheinland India CEO and MD Thomas Fuhrmann in a statement.

TUV Rheinland offers telecommunications consulting and IT security for major industries.

Globally, TUV Rheinland also offers expertise and consulting in all areas of information security ranging from strategy, planning, process optimization, implementing and certifications, the statement added.

The company said that its current most requested services are defence against complex cyber attacks using Computer Security Incident Response Team (CSIRT) and cloud advisory services, cloud security, IT governance and risk management, the statement said.

In India, TUV Rheinland is based in Bengaluru and is operating since 1996 and offering services in more than 100 locations in India.
